Your videos are not uploaded
This is the most important thing here, so it comes first. When you drop a video in, it is read in your browser. Analysis and the preview happen on your device.
When you download a patched file, we receive only the file’s index — the small metadata structure describing how the file is laid out. It contains track durations, sample sizes and byte offsets. It contains no picture and no sound. It is typically a fraction of one percent of the file.
We do not store that index. It is held in memory long enough to patch it, and discarded. We keep only a record that a patch happened: its size, a hash, timing, and whether it succeeded — which is what enforces fair-use limits and lets us investigate failures.
